Доброго времени суток! Делал одну работу, в которой к ардуино приходили сигнализация с... микрофонов по сути. Это были датчики задувания свечи. Схема была следующая. Китайская свеча, которую можно включать и выключать, подув в дырочку. Взяли её начинку и подцепили пару проводов. Один снимает сигнал на аналоговый вход, а другой подключен к ардуино в свободный мин (это каким-то образом стабилизировало колебания). Но проблема в том, что у сигналов все равно есть скачки в момент срабатывания. Я думаю, это можно убрать конденсатором. Но как и куда его правильно подключить? Обычно подключается параллельно резисторы или нагрузке, а здесь ведь всего один провод с сигналом и все. Кто-нибудь может подсказать? Вопрос вроде как не сложный просто опыта не хватает.
Схему свечи я навреди перерисую, так что это, скорее всего бесполезно. От свечи идёт по сути один провод сигнала на ардуину. Это все, что есть - один провод.
Хорошо. Пускай будет такая схема. Нижний провод - этот тот, который сглаживание колебания и идёт к пустому пину. https://1drv.ms/i/s!Aq5B_zFWPdK1ga8gFIt-VivNQbyJ0g
То пара проводов, то один, то четыре, оказывается. Если там просто микрофон, то питание не нужно. Посадите на один провод диод шоттки анодом, дуньте, и замерьте напряжение между катодом и другим проводом.
Там находится светодиод. Питание как раз для него. Так как схема была рабочая, решили её не разбирать, а просто подцепили провод на одну из ног светодиода. Вся эта система уже замурована, потому и думаю в сторону фильтра.
Скачки, это типа дребезга контактов? Убирается RC цепочкой и/или программно. Почитайте например http://robotosha.ru/arduino/connect-button-arduino.html